Get started15 Lark Vale is a one-bedroom semi-detached house in Aylesbury (HP19 0XU). It has a recorded floor area of 38 m² (around 409 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(September 2019)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since February 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89).
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 0.7%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£231,000 sits 71.1% above the 2013 sale of £135,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£330/sq ft) was about 30.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in May 2013 and unlisted since — roughly 13 years. At 38 m² it's 29.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(54 m² median across 29 EPCs).
